NEW YORK METS (7-15) vs. HOUSTON ASTROS (15-7)
Monday, March 19, 2018 • 1:05 p.m.
FITTEAM Ballpark of the Palm Beaches • West Palm Beach, FL
LHP Steven Matz (0-3, 10.80) vs. RHP Justin Verlander (0-1, 2.40)
MLB Network and WOR

The New York Mets will take on the reigning World Series champion Houston Astros this afternoon at the Ballpark of the Palm Beaches. Steven Matz will be opposed by Justin Verlander.

Notes

Mets left-hander Jason Vargas is set to undergo surgery on the hamate bone in his right-hand on Tuesday. Pitching coach Dave Eiland said he may or may not miss time at the beginning of the season.

“We may not have to adjust. We may, we may not. We don’t know yet,” he said. “Are we going to have somebody else lined up in that spot? Absolutely but it doesn’t mean Jason Vargas won’t be ready.”

After Steven Matz, Zack Wheeler, Jerry Blevins, AJ Ramos, Jeurys Familia and Anthony Swarzak are slated to pitch this afternoon.

Yoenis Cespedes is back in the lineup today playing left field. He had been sidelined with a sore wrist.
